🏥 Facility Summary

UTICA REHABILITATION & NURSING CENTER is a 2-star nursing home in UTICA, NY with 120 beds.

Most recent inspection: Data not available. No current violations on record.

What is the quality rating of UTICA REHABILITATION & NURSING CENTER?
UTICA REHABILITATION & NURSING CENTER has a 2-star rating out of 5 from CMS. This rating indicates the facility may have quality concerns that should be investigated further. The rating is based on health inspections, staffing levels, and quality measures.
